- QUICK TAKE:
- Drama: New York Times reporters begin investigating reports of sexual crimes and improprieties by a famous Hollywood producer and studio head.
- PLOT:
Following their story by Megan Twohey (CAREY MULLIGAN) on allegations of impropriety against then-presidential candidate Donald Trump, the New York Times decides to cast a wider net looking for related workplace behavior across the country. Investigative reporter Jodi Kantor (ZOE KAZAN) ends up focusing on Miramax head honcho and movie producer Harvey Weinstein (MIKE HOUSTON) with actress Ashley Judd (ASHLEY JUDD) giving her the low-down on him and his bad behavior toward her and other women in the past.
With Megan joining her investigation, the two women start digging into the various allegations -- with executive editor Dean Baquet (ANDRE BRAUGHER) and editor Rebecca Corbett (PATRICIA CLARKSON) overseeing their work -- and uncover various victims, all of whom are reluctant to provide details or are under a gag order based on a past settlement with Weinstein.
As they continue with their reporting, the women discover the breadth of both victims and the systemic efforts to silence them.
- WILL KIDS WANT TO SEE IT?
- It's possible some older teens might be interested if they're fans of anyone in the cast or are familiar with the true-life story.
- WHY THE MPAA RATED IT: R
- For language and descriptions of sexual assault.
